Block Storage: When Performance Is the Non-Negotiable

Block storage treats data as fixed-size chunks with no inherent file structure and that is exactly what makes it powerful for latency-sensitive workloads. In H13-629 exam scenarios, whenever you see keywords like high IOPS, transactional databases, virtual machine boot disks, or dedicated low-latency access, block storage is almost always the answer the exam is looking for.

H13-629 Exam Signals: Choose Block Storage When

• The scenario involves a relational database (MySQL, Oracle) requiring consistent low-latency I/O
• A VM needs a dedicated boot volume or system disk
• The workload is single-host and requires exclusive disk access
• IOPS performance metrics are explicitly mentioned in the question stem

A common trap: candidates confuse block storage's high performance with universal applicability the exam specifically tests that block storage is not designed for concurrent multi-host access, which is a critical distinction.

File Storage: Where Sharing and Simplicity Win

File storage organises data in a hierarchical directory structure and is built for shared access across multiple hosts. The H13-629 exam frames file storage around collaboration scenarios think development environments where multiple containers need access to the same codebase, or media processing pipelines where several nodes must read and write to a common location simultaneously.

H13-629 Exam Signals: Choose File Storage When

• Multiple compute nodes or containers need concurrent access to the same data
• The scenario involves NFS-based shared directories or home folder management
• The workload is a content management system, rendering farm, or shared log aggregation
• Ease of management and POSIX-compliant access are prioritised over raw performance

The exam likes to test whether you understand that file storage trades peak performance for flexibility and that trade-off has a specific architectural cost that Huawei expects you to recognise in design scenarios.

The Decision Framework the Exam Actually Uses

At the scenario level, the H13-629 exam is really testing one underlying skill: can you match a workload's access pattern and performance requirement to the right storage model? The exam architects deliberately blur the lines they will describe a scenario that sounds like it needs performance but actually needs shared access, or vice versa, to see if you are thinking analytically rather than pattern-matching keywords.

Block Storage

Best for: Single host, high IOPS

Access: Exclusive, dedicated

Use case: VMs, databases

File Storage

Best for: Multi-host, shared access

Access: Concurrent, NFS/SMB

Use case: Dev environments, media

Train yourself to always ask two questions first: Who needs access one host or many? What matters more raw performance or collaborative flexibility? That mental habit will carry you through the most complex H13-629 scenario questions.
